Responsibilities

As an Implementation Consultant RIM, you will be responsible for implementing software and designing solutions using Veeva’s Regulatory suite, including Veeva Registrations, Veeva Submissions, Veeva Submissions Archive, and Veeva Publishing, at life sciences customers. This includes leading configuration requirements workshops, documenting design specifications, prototyping solutions, and deploying them. You will also manage projects, including resource planning, leading and motivating cross-functional teams, and communicating effectively between the project team, customer, and internal stakeholders.

About Veeva Systems

Veeva Systems offers software solutions for quality, regulatory, and advertising claims management, focusing on consumer products and chemical companies. Their cloud-based platform provides visibility and traceability throughout the product journey, ensuring compliance with regulations and accelerating time-to-market. Unlike competitors, Veeva has specialized expertise in both the Life Sciences and Chemical sectors, allowing them to effectively address industry-specific challenges. The company's goal is to help clients efficiently bring safe and compliant products to market.
